#13340c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#13340c is composed of 7.5% red, 20.4%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 76.9% yellow and 79.6% black. It has a hue angle of 109.5 degrees, a saturation of 62.5% and a lightness of 12.5%. #13340c color hex could be obtained by blending #266818 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003300.

● #13340c color description : Very dark lime green.
#13340c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#13340c has RGB values of R:19, G:52, B:12 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0, Y:0.77, K:0.8. Its decimal value is 1258508.

Shades and Tints of #13340c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020401 is the darkest color, while #f5fcf3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#13340c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#202020 is the less saturated color, while #0d3e02 is the most saturated one.
